发明名称 Wavefront optimized progressive lens
摘要 A method for designing a progressive lens is disclosed. The method includes obtaining a wavefront measurement of an eye, determining an initial design for the progressive lens based on the wavefront measurement, determining information about how changes in one or more higher order aberrations of the eye affect a second order correction for the aberrations of the eye based on information derived from the wavefront measurement, modifying the initial design of the progressive lens to provide a final progressive lens design, and outputting the final lens design.

主权项 1. A method for designing a progressive lens, the method comprising: obtaining a wavefront measurement of an eye, the wavefront measurement comprising information about second order aberrations of the eye and about higher order aberrations of the eye; determining an initial design for the progressive lens based on the wavefront measurement, the initial design comprising, for one or more points on the lens, information about second order aberrations of the progressive lens and higher order aberrations of the progressive lens, the initial design providing a target correction for the eye in the absence of the higher order aberrations of the eye; determining information about how changes in one or more higher order aberrations of the eye affect a second order correction for the aberrations of the eye based on information derived from the wavefront measurement; modifying the initial design of the progressive lens using a computer processor to provide a final progressive lens design, wherein the modification accounts for an expected variation of the correction from the target correction due to one or more higher order aberrations of the initial progressive lens design and the information about how changes in one or more higher order aberrations of the eye affect the second order correction for the aberrations of the eye; and outputting the final lens design.
